 Abstract:
MY SCIENCE represents a support action aimed at improving the wider public`s understandingof EU research, as well as the scientists` engagement towards the public, in order tominimize the ambiguous feelings expressed by citizens regarding knowledge of and thepotential benefits from science and technology. This is achieved through promoting the massmedia`s engagement towards science and building partnerships between science laboratoriesand non-scientific associations of journalism.The program primarily focused on developing the basic infrastructure of a
two-waycommunication between scientists and journalists
through 6 training programs provided to85 young journalists by scientists. EU organisations of journalism ensure the involvement ofyoung journalists, while EU funded research laboratories provide the background for thetraining and the scientific and technical know-how in ongoing EU funded projects.The programs are based on common issues and objectives. They are activated and havestarted a dialogue in order to reach the objectives, and as an effect, they will start to listento and communicate to each other. In order to ensure
long term sustainability
